概述
ERC20 是以太坊上代币交互的标准接口,定义了 balanceOf、transfer、approve、transferFrom 等方法。TPWallet(通常指类似第三方托管或去中心化钱包实现)是用户管理私钥、签名交易并与 ERC20 代币交互的客户端软件或服务。
安全与防缓冲区溢出
钱包类应用常包含本地网络栈、密钥管理和原生扩展,因而需防止缓冲区溢出等内存安全问题。常见方法包括使用内存安全语言(Rust、Go)、静态分析工具、编译器保护(ASLR、Stack Canaries)、运行时沙箱与最小权限原则。同时对第三方库定期审计、启用依赖锁定与签名,能进一步降低攻击面。
全球化技术应用
TPWallet 的全球化不仅是多语言界面,还涉及合规、本地化支付渠道、KYC/隐私平衡、跨链与汇率适配。设计上需支持国际化字符串、时区与货币格式、可插拔的合规模块,以及对不同链的适配器,以便快速进入多地区市场。
市场分析报告要点
从市场角度看,ERC20 生态受 DeFi、NFT、游戏和层二扩展影响。关键指标包括代币上市数量、交易手续费、用户留存、钱包活跃地址与链上流动性。竞争格局分为自 custodial、non-custodial、和托管服务。收入模式可来自交易费分成、增值服务、质押与跨境结算解决方案。

区块头与钱包验证
区块头包含前向哈希、Merkle 根、时间戳、难度和nonce。轻钱包常用 SPV 或 Merkle 证明来验证交易存在性而无需下载全链。理解区块头有助于实现快速同步、断点恢复与多节点校验策略,提高 TPWallet 的可靠性与抗审查能力。
充值流程(ERC20)
典型充值流程:用户复制钱包地址→前端展示代币合约与精度提示→用户在源链或交易所发起 transfer→钱包或后台监听交易哈希并等待 N 个确认→更新余额并触发用户通知。若采用托管或链下通道,则需处理 approve/transferFrom 授权流程、Gas 估算、重放攻击防护与到账回滚策略。
面向未来的智能化社会
未来智能化社会将推动钱包与环境深度联动:IoT 设备自动触发代币支付、身份凭证自动签名、智能合约替代中心化中介。TPWallet 需兼顾无缝自动化与安全可控,提供可审计的自动化策略、隐私保护的多方计算与可验证执行的日志。

结语
将技术安全、全球化能力与市场敏感度结合,是构建可持续 TPWallet 的关键。对区块链底层(如区块头)与上层用户流程(如充值)都有深入把控,才能在未来智能化社会中赢得信任与规模。
评论
SkyWalker
这篇把技术细节和产品设计结合得很好,特别是对区块头与 SPV 的解释清晰易懂。
李晓明
关于缓冲区溢出的防护建议很实用,想知道作者对 Rust 在钱包开发中的具体经验。
NeoCrypto
市场分析部分触及了关键指标,建议补充对 Layer2 对充值流程的影响。
晴天小熊
关于全球化的合规与本地化支付渠道的讨论很到位,希望能再写一篇落地案例分析。
QuantumZ
未来智能化社会那段给了我很多想法,尤其是 IoT 与钱包的自动化交互场景。